The most common way to insulate the roof of a pole barn or pole building is to place the insulation blankets at the bottom of the truss. Pole Building Ceilings.


This is typically done by placing metal banding 30” apart down the length of the pole building. One or two-inch insulation can be placed on the exterior of the building, underneath the steel. Steel roofing is a highly conductive material in terms of heat transfer. In a non-insulated pole barn there will be a large amount of heat transferred in and out.
